Like MrGone said I am painting my car so my fender was already off. The job should take no more than an hour after I make a template. Heck it took me all of 30 min to do but all of my stuff was off already.
All you will have to take off will be the plastic inner liner and a few things there in the engine bay.

OH I forgot and left out an important detail (sorry)...
they send some little allen bolts and an allen wrench with the intake. I dont know what these are for but they are not for attaching the adapter to the MAF sensor. I used the screws that were in the maf sensor already and put nuts on the other side of it.
Its not a bid deal since I had the nuts already (reason I forgot to mention it) but if you dont have a supply of used parts like I do (from various cars) then you will need to get some nuts to go on the screws.
